Domaine David Duband - Burgundy Red 2023
Domaine David Duband is located in Chevannes, in the Côte de Nuits region of Burgundy . It was founded by Pierre Duband in 1965 and taken over by his son David in 1991. The estate cultivates approximately 17 hectares of vines spread across 23 prestigious appellations, ranging from Nuits-Saint-Georges to Gevrey-Chambertin, including Clos de Vougeot, Charmes-Chambertin, Latricières-Chambertin, Echézeaux, Morey-Saint-Denis, Chambolle-Musigny and Vosne-Romanée. Since 1998, Domaine Duband has abandoned the use of chemical weedkillers and favors working the soil by plowing and natural grassing. The vineyard is certified organic .
Burgundy Red is made from Pinot Noir vines aged 45 years. The grapes are harvested by hand, sorted and then vinified with 60% whole bunches. The vatting lasts 11 days with 5 to 7 punching downs and pumping over. The wine is aged for 12 months in one-, two- and three-year-old barrels, followed by 3 months in vats.
Grape variety: 100% Pinot Noir
